Compared to last week, boning type slaughter cows were steady to 1.00 lower, while breaking type slaughter cows were 3.00 to 4.00 higher and slaughter bulls were 5.00 to 6.00 higher. Feeder steers and bulls were mostly 6.00 to 8.00 higher and heifers were mostly 14.00 to 16.00 higher. Demand was good; market activity and buyer interest were active. Offerings of cattle were mostly moderate. Cattle quality was average to attractive.

What does "Medium and Large 1" mean?

USDA feeder grades describe frame size and muscle thickness, not quality of the individual animal. "Medium and Large" is the frame score; the number is muscle (1 = heaviest muscled). "Medium and Large 1–2" pens mix both muscle scores — common across the Southeast.

What is $/cwt?

Dollars per hundredweight — per 100 lb of animal. A 500-lb calf at $450/cwt brings 5 × $450 = $2,250. Lighter cattle usually bring more per cwt but less per head.

Why are some prices per head?

Bred cows, cow-calf pairs, and some replacement classes sell by the head, not by weight. We show those exactly as USDA reports them — a $/head figure is never converted into $/cwt on this site.
